L'Udinese makes it 3 to Lecce, between Parma and Como nobody wins

Kosta Runjaić’s Udinese returned to winning ways in the league after a month, beating Eusebio Di Francesco’s Lecce 3-2. The Friulians, who had collected just two points in their last four Serie A matches, took the lead in the 16th minute through Jesper Karlström.
Twenty minutes later Keinan Davis extended, then Lecce got back into the game with Medon Berisha’s marker. Adam Buksa signed the 3-1 score with a few minutes to go, then Konan N’Dri set the score at 3-2 in the dying minutes.

0-0 was the final result of the match between Parma and Como: Carlos Cuesta managed to stop Cesc Fabregas’ lineup and, thus, stay above Lecce in the standings. The Larians were in control of the game for most of the challenge but failed to sting.
Fabregas’ team is now in danger of being overtaken by Juventus, which will take on Lazio on Sunday, and Atalanta, which will play host to Cremonese on Saturday night.
